From the Guardian:

Some newly confirmed figures are coming out of the Russian statistics agency and being reported by Reuters. They date back to May, but are useful to get a baseline for how much coronavirus affected the country.

They say that in May 2020, there were nearly 173,000 deaths registered in Russia. Of these, 12,452 deaths were those with suspected or confirmed Covid-19. My quick back-of-the-envelope calculation suggests that is 7.2% of deaths in May in Russia were recorded as being coronavirus related.

But, the statistics authority is also reporting that Russia registered 11.9% more deaths in May 2020 in total than in May 2019.

This is similar to patterns we have seen elsewhere, that excess deaths have occurred at a higher rate than the number of confirmed Covid-19 cases alone.

It also lends support to theories that Russia was under-counting cases and deaths at the start of the outbreak. Last month Moscow’s health department said 5,260 people had died from coronavirus in the city in May, which was a far higher number than the 1,895 deaths reported by Russia’s coronavirus crisis response centre at the time.

According to the Johns Hopkins University coronavirus tracker, Russia now has the fourth-highest incidence of Covid-19 in the world, with over 712,000 cases, and 11,000 deaths.

Here's a figure from the US:

There were approximately 781 000 total deaths in the United States from March 1 to May 30, 2020, representing 122 300 (95% prediction interval, 116 800-127 000) more deaths than would typically be expected at that time of year.

FRANKSTON POLICE STATION CLOSED AFTER OFFICER TESTS POSITIVE

Frankston police station has been closed and several officers are self-isolating after a police officer tested positive to coronavirus. The constable was on-duty when he became unwell on Tuesday. He underwent a COVID-19 test and was self-isolating when the results came back positive. Authorities are working to determine if the officer had contact with members of the public while contagious. Several police officers who had spent time with him are self-isolating as they await COVID-19 test results.

A Victoria Police spokeswoman said the station was immediately closed and will undergo a professional deep cleaning before reopening. “Contact tracing is currently underway to establish how many Victoria Police officers had contact with the infected officer during the past 14 days,” she said. “The member had been on leave and only returned to work on July 6.”

The Herald Sun has been told the officer had been patrolling the Frankston area in a car on Monday and Tuesday. Infection investigators are working to determine how he contracted the virus and will notify members of the public who need to be tested. “While the station is closed, local area service delivery will not be impacted,” the police spokeswoman said. “Victoria Police’s priority first and foremost is to ensure the safety of its people and the community.”
